Frequently Asked Questions
What specific local issues in Conesville, OH, should I discuss with a real estate attorney before buying land?
In rural Coshocton County, it's crucial to discuss well and septic system regulations, zoning for agricultural or residential use, and potential easements for landlocked properties. A local attorney can also verify there are no unreleased mineral rights claims, which can be common in Ohio's historic coal regions.
How can a Conesville real estate attorney help with a property line dispute involving a neighbor?
A local attorney can help obtain and interpret your property's plat from the Coshocton County Recorder's Office, potentially arrange for a new survey, and navigate Ohio's adverse possession laws. They can also mediate with your neighbor or represent you in court if the dispute escalates.
Are there unique title search concerns for older homes in Conesville that a real estate attorney should address?
Yes. Older properties may have complicated title histories due to the area's industrial past, including potential liens from old utility companies or ambiguous heirships from decades-old estates. A local attorney ensures a thorough title search to uncover and resolve these Ohio-specific issues before closing.
What should I expect to pay for a real estate attorney's services for a standard residential closing in Conesville?
Fees typically range from $500 to $1,500 for a residential transaction, often charged as a flat rate. The cost covers title review, preparing and explaining closing documents, and ensuring compliance with Ohio law and local Coshocton County procedures. Always request a detailed fee agreement upfront.
When selling inherited property in Conesville, what legal steps must an attorney handle?
An attorney must help you obtain legal authority to sell, typically through the probate court in Coshocton County if the estate isn't settled. They will also address Ohio's inheritance tax requirements, clear the title, and ensure the deed is properly transferred from the estate to the new buyer.
